The Ingredients: A Closer Look
Every component plays a crucial role in building the final flavor profile of your BBQ Chicken Mac and Cheese.
-
The Chicken (1 lb / 450g chicken breast, cooked and shredded): This is your primary protein and a key vehicle for the BBQ flavor. Using pre-cooked chicken is the ultimate time-saver. A store-bought rotisserie chicken is perfect for this—it’s juicy, flavorful, and requires zero effort. You can also poach or grill chicken breasts specifically for this recipe. The key is to shred it finely so it integrates seamlessly into every bite.
-
The Pasta (8 oz / 225g elbow macaroni or pasta of choice): Elbow macaroni is the classic choice for a reason. Its short, tubular shape and hollow center are ideal for trapping pockets of cheese sauce. However, don’t be afraid to experiment. Cavatappi, shells (which are fantastic for holding sauce), rotini, or even penne are all excellent alternatives.
-
The Cheese Duo (2 cups shredded cheddar, 1 cup shredded mozzarella): This combination is a workhorse. Cheddar provides the sharp, tangy, classic mac and cheese flavor and a beautiful orange hue. Mozzarella brings the legendary “stretch” and a mild, creamy balance that prevents the cheddar from becoming too sharp. Pro-Tip: Always shred your own cheese! Pre-shredded bags contain anti-caking agents like potato starch or cellulose, which can prevent your sauce from melting into a perfectly smooth, silky texture.
-
The Sauce Base (1 cup milk): Whole milk will give you the richest sauce, but 2% or even low-fat milk work well for a slightly lighter version. The milk acts as the liquid foundation that the cheese melts into, creating the emulsion we know as cheese sauce.
-
The Star of the Show (1/2 cup BBQ sauce): This is where your BBQ Chicken Mac and Cheese gets its personality. The choice of BBQ sauce is critical.
-
Sweet & Smoky (e.g., a Kansas City style): Will give you a richer, sweeter, and deeply caramelized flavor.
-
Tangy & Vinegary (e.g., a Carolina style): Will provide a brighter, sharper tang that cuts through the richness of the cheese beautifully.
-
Spicy (e.g., a Chipotle or Memphis style): Will add a welcome kick of heat for those who like a little fire.
Don’t be afraid to use your favorite brand; it will define the character of your dish.
-
-
The Flavor Amplifiers (1 tsp each garlic powder, onion powder, 1/2 tsp smoked paprika): These dried spices are the unsung heroes. They add layers of savory depth. The smoked paprika is particularly genius, as it reinforces the smoky notes from the BBQ sauce, creating a more complex and rounded flavor profile.
The Step-by-Step Method: Mastering the Technique
Following these steps carefully is the key to a flawless BBQ Chicken Mac and Cheese.
-
Cook the Pasta: This seems straightforward, but there’s a key tip: cook the pasta to al dente. It should still have a slight bite to it. Remember, it will continue to cook slightly when you mix it with the hot sauces. Overcooked pasta can become mushy in the final dish. Always drain it and don’t rinse it—the starchy surface helps the cheese sauce cling to the pasta.
-
The BBQ Chicken Component: In a large skillet, you warm the shredded chicken with a tablespoon of olive oil. This step isn’t just about heating the chicken; it’s about toasting it slightly and creating a foundation for the sauce. When you stir in the BBQ sauce and spices, you’re essentially creating a flavorful BBQ chicken mixture that will be swirled into the cheesey goodness. Let it simmer for a minute or two to let the flavors meld.
-
Crafting the Cheese Sauce: This is the step that intimidates many, but fear not! In a separate saucepan, you heat the milk over medium heat. You don’t want it to boil, just to get hot. Then, you gradually stir in the shredded cheeses. The constant stirring is non-negotiable. It encourages the cheese to melt evenly and emulsify with the milk, preventing it from seizing up or becoming grainy. Low and slow is the mantra for a smooth, lump-free cheese sauce.
-
The Grand Union: This is the magic moment. You combine the cooked pasta with the luxurious cheese sauce, ensuring every nook and cranny is coated. Then, you gently fold in the glorious BBQ chicken mixture. The goal here is to create a beautiful marbled effect—streaks of smoky BBQ sauce swirling through the bright orange cheese sauce. Don’t overmix, or you’ll lose that visual appeal and combine the sauces too thoroughly.
-
The Final Touch: Taste it! This is your chance to be the chef. Does it need more salt? A crack of black pepper? Perhaps another dash of smoked paprika? Adjust the seasoning to your preference, garnish with fresh parsley for a pop of color and freshness, and serve immediately.
Beyond the Basics: Elevating Your BBQ Chicken Mac and Cheese
The core recipe is a 10/10, but if you’re feeling adventurous, here are some ways to take your dish to new heights.
-
The Bacon Upgrade: Everything is better with bacon. Cook 4-6 slices until crispy, crumble them, and fold them in with the BBQ chicken. The salty, crunchy, smoky flavor of bacon is a natural fit.
-
The Caramelized Onion Twist: Thinly slice a large yellow onion and cook it low and slow in a tablespoon of butter and olive oil until it’s deeply golden brown and sweet. This adds an incredible layer of savory sweetness that complements the BBQ sauce perfectly.
-
The Crispy Topping Transformation: Turn your stovetop version into a baked sensation! Transfer the mixed BBQ Chicken Mac and Cheese into a buttered baking dish. In a small bowl, mix 1/2 cup of Panko breadcrumbs with 2 tablespoons of melted butter and 1/4 cup of grated Parmesan cheese. Sprinkle this over the top and bake at 375°F (190°C) for 15-20 minutes, or until the top is golden and crispy.
-
The Pepper Jack Kick: Swap out one cup of the cheddar for a cup of shredded Pepper Jack cheese. This will infuse the entire cheese sauce with a gentle, building heat that spice lovers will adore.
-
The “Gourmet” Cheese Blend: Experiment with different cheeses. A half cup of grated Gouda (especially smoked Gouda!) will add an incredible depth, while a touch of Fontina will make the sauce even creamier.
The Practical Genius: Meal Prep and Storage
One of the greatest attributes of BBQ Chicken Mac and Cheese is its practicality.
-
Meal Prep Champion: This dish is a meal-prepper’s dream. Simply divide it into airtight containers once it has cooled, and it will keep perfectly in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. It reheats beautifully in the microwave (stirred with a splash of milk to loosen the sauce) or in the oven.
-
Storage and Reheating: For longer storage, you can freeze it for up to 2 months. Thaw in the refrigerator overnight before reheating. The sauce may separate slightly upon thawing, but a vigorous stir during reheating will usually bring it back together.

Ingredients
-
1 lb (450 g) chicken breast, cooked and shredded (rotisserie chicken works great)
-
1 tbsp olive oil
-
8 oz (225 g) elbow macaroni (or pasta of choice)
-
2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
-
1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
-
1 cup milk (low-fat or whole)
-
½ cup BBQ sauce (your favorite brand)
-
1 tsp garlic powder
-
1 tsp onion powder
-
½ tsp smoked paprika
-
Salt & pepper to taste
-
Fresh parsley, chopped (optional, for garnish)
Instructions
-
Cook Pasta
-
Cook macaroni according to package instructions until al dente.
-
Drain and set aside.
-
-
Prepare BBQ Chicken
-
In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at.
-
Add shredded chicken and cook for 2–3 minutes to warm through.
-
Stir in BBQ sauce, garlic powder, onion powder,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per.
-
Toss until chicken is well coated.
-
-
Make Cheese Sauce
-
In a medium saucepan, heat milk over medium heat.
-
Add cheddar and mozzarella, stirring until melted and smooth.
-
-
Combine Everything
-
Stir pasta into the cheese sauce until fully coated.
-
Fold in BBQ chicken mixture.
-
Taste and adjust seasoning.
-
-
Serve
-
Garnish with parsley if desired.
-
Serve hot and enjoy!
-
Notes
-
Use rotisserie chicken or leftover chicken for a faster prep.
-
Add crispy bacon bits or sautéed onions for extra flavor.
-
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days in the fridge.
